What is the Best Age to Get Botox?
Let’s deeply explore it:
20s: The Stage of Prevention
Some people begin using Botox Injections as a preventative measure in their late 20s. Even while wrinkles may not be seen at rest at this age, regular facial expressions are beginning to develop subtle lines.
Why consider Botox in your 20s?
- Stops early wrinkle appearance
- Maintains a soft and young appearance.
- Prevents excessive facial movements by strengthening muscles
Note: At this age, not everyone requires it. Whether early Botox is right for you can be determined with a consultation with a qualified injector.
30s: Early Intervention
The earliest indications of ageing, particularly around the eyes and forehead, usually start to show in the 30s. Given that Botox efficiently cures and prevents wrinkles, many physicians believe that now is the best time to start.
Benefits of Botox in your 30s:
- Stops the deepening of fine lines.
- Delays the ageing process.
- Maintains the youthful skin’s tone and texture.
Note: Due to the easier maintenance and more natural-looking results, this age group is the most popular for Botox.
40s: Correction & Maintenance
The wrinkles frequently turn permanent by the time you’re in your 40s, appearing even when your face is not moving. Although Botox is still quite successful, for satisfactory results, it might need to be used in conjunction with other procedures like skin resurfacing or fillers.
Advantages at this age:
- Lessens the visibility of deeper lines
- Gives a refreshed, rested appearance.
- Delays the necessity of undergoing surgery.
Note: Many individuals in their 40s experience significant changes in the ageing of their faces with regular usage.
50s and Beyond: Refresh & Rejuvenate
Botox can be taken at any time. Botox can still remove wrinkles, raise eyebrows, and provide the appearance of renewed vitality, even if wrinkles may be more pronounced in the 50s and beyond.
Botox at this stage can:
- Reduce the severity of deep wrinkles
- Enhance additional anti-aging therapies
- Restore your facial balance and confidence.
Note: It’s important to set realistic goals and consider a treatment plan that is specific to the needs of your skin.
Is Preventive Botox Worth It?
Preventive Botox Injection for Wrinkles has the straightforward concept of treating muscles before wrinkles become irreversible. Over time, you could require fewer units and sessions if you begin early (in your late 20s or early 30s). Many people who initiate early reap the long-term rewards and continue to look younger for years.

Who should not receive Botox injections?
Injectable Botox is reasonably safe. However, this medication should not be taken if you have a neuromuscular disease, are pregnant, or are nursing a baby.
